Determining the Applicability Limits of the SST Turbulence Model for Modeling Flows in Small Gas Turbine Engine Ducts at Low Local Reynolds Numbers

Abstract
A study of the flow of rarefied fluid in a channel at a relatively low Reynolds number and verification of the calculation of hydraulic losses in it were carried out. The study was conducted using a numerical model verified by an empirical model. The object of study is a flow in a channel with known local hydraulic resistance. When formulating the problem, various boundary conditions corresponding to different altitudes in the atmosphere were considered. Based on the results of the study, an adequate numerical model is described.
